Young people have more of what psychologists call fluid intelligence, which is the ability to think creatively and outside the box. That complements the crystallized intelligence of older workers who have accumulated knowledge. The risk is that an economy that's aging has less innovation and therefore less productivity growth. But there is a countervailing argument on environmental grounds that fewer people is better for the world.
